What Is Restaurant Geomarketing and Why It Matters

Restaurant geomarketing is all about using geographic data to guide your marketing. Instead of broad online ads that anyone can see, you aim promotions at people who are already near your venue. The result? Higher engagement, better ROI, and a line of customers waiting to try your dishes.

Key benefits at a glance:
– Increased local visibility: Your ads reach people walking or driving by.
– Higher conversion rates: Offers appear when diners are primed to decide.
– Efficient ad spend: No more throwing money at broad, low-return campaigns.

By combining location-based triggers with automated workflows, restaurants can now run complex campaigns at the click of a button. You’ll tap into foot traffic you never knew you had and get measurable results every step of the way.

Core Components of an Automated Geomarketing System

Building a successful restaurant geomarketing strategy means bringing together a few key pieces:

1. Geofencing with Smart Triggers

Geofences are virtual perimeters around your restaurant or high-footfall zones. When a potential customer enters this area, they receive an offer or notification. Automated platforms let you:
– Define multiple geofences in minutes.
– Set custom messages for different times of day.
– Trigger push notifications via mobile apps.

2. Location-Based Ad Campaigns

Platforms like Google Ads and Facebook Ads support geo-targeting. But automation takes it further:
– Rotate ads based on weather or events.
– Automatically adjust budgets for peak hours.
– Host A/B tests to see which promos drive the most clicks.

3. Local SEO Optimisation

Your online presence underpins every geomarketing move. Automated tools can:
– Update your Google Business Profile with seasonal menus.
– Monitor and respond to reviews.
– Generate location-specific blog posts that boost “near me” searches.

4. Real-Time Data Analysis

Knowing what’s working (and what isn’t) is crucial. With AI-driven analytics, you can:
– Track foot traffic lifts in real time.
– Forecast busy periods and pre-schedule offers.
– Identify neighbourhoods with high conversion potential.

Step-by-Step Guide to Implementing Automated Strategies

Let’s roll up our sleeves and look at how you can put these components into action:

  1. Map your target zones
    • Sketch a few key areas: your restaurant, nearby offices, transport hubs.
    • Use mapping tools to import foot-traffic heatmaps.

  2. Design your offers
    • Keep it simple: a 10% lunch discount or a free appetizer for first-time visitors.
    • Personalise offers for different zones (office workers vs. students).

  3. Set up your automation platform
    • Link your Google Business Profile, social media, and ad accounts.
    • Define triggers: zone entries, time windows, event-based campaigns.

  4. Create content feeds
    • Use AI to generate location-specific microblogs (e.g. “Best post-work bites near Docklands”).
    • Schedule posts and ads in batches to save time.

  5. Launch and monitor
    • Launch your campaign and watch metrics roll in.
    • Tweak messages and budgets in real time based on performance data.

By automating these steps, you save hours of legwork. Instead of manually updating ads or chasing review platforms, you let the system run your restaurant geomarketing while you focus on the kitchen.

Advanced Strategies: Going Beyond Basics

Once you’ve mastered the fundamentals, try these advanced tactics:

Predictive Targeting with AI

AI models can predict when foot traffic will spike. Imagine sending an exclusive dessert offer just as a rainstorm pushes people indoors. This kind of timing boosts conversion rates by up to 20%.

Hyper-Local Offers

Use micro-zoning to create offers for individual blocks or buildings. For instance:
– A “Happy Hour Hero” discount for nearby gym-goers.
– A “Student Special” around university halls.

AR-Enhanced Campaigns

Integrate augmented reality so passers-by can scan a code and see virtual menus or promotions layered over the street view.

Wearables and IoT Integration

Push notifications to smartwatches when someone steps within 200 metres of your restaurant. Or tie into a city’s IoT infrastructure to trigger ads on digital billboards.

Overcoming Common Challenges

Even with automation, you’ll face hurdles:

Privacy Concerns
– Be transparent about data usage.
– Offer easy opt-outs to build trust.
– Use aggregated data to protect individual identities.

Tool Costs
– Start small: use free GMB features first.
– Scale up only when you see clear ROI.
– Compare platforms—some bundle ad, SEO, and analytics in one package.

Measuring ROI
– Define success metrics: foot traffic, orders, reviews.
– Set up dashboards that update hourly.
– Run small tests before committing big budgets.

Automation doesn’t remove all friction, but it does let you pivot fast. If one tactic flops, tweak it or switch to a new approach within minutes.
